Comprehensive Guide to WV IT-101V
What is the West Virginia Employer's Income Tax Withheld Form?
The West Virginia Employer's Income Tax Withheld Form, also known as the WV/IT-101V form, is essential for employers to report and remit state income tax withheld from their employees' wages. This form plays a critical role in ensuring that state tax obligations are met, enabling the state to fund vital public services. Accurate reporting of state income tax withheld is crucial for compliance and helps avoid potential penalties.
Employers must utilize this form to properly document state income tax withholding; this responsibility underscores the importance of the west virginia employer tax form in overall tax compliance. Failure to do so can lead to discrepancies that may result in audits or fines.

Who Needs the West Virginia Employer's Income Tax Withheld Form?
Any employer who withholds state income tax from employee wages is required to file the West Virginia Employer's Income Tax Withheld Form. This obligation extends to various business types, including corporations, partnerships, and sole proprietorships. It’s especially crucial during specific scenarios, such as when an employee is newly hired or when tax rates change.
Employers across all sectors must file this form to report state taxes accurately and ensure compliance. Consequently, understanding the requirements associated with the west virginia employer tax form is vital for all employers operating within the state.

Common Errors and How to Avoid Them When Submitting the Form
When submitting the West Virginia Employer's Income Tax Withheld Form, many employers encounter specific common mistakes that can lead to rejection. These include:
-
Incorrect account information
-
Failing to report the total taxes withheld accurately
-
Inaccurate contact information
To mitigate these risks, it is advisable for employers to double-check details before submission. This step is crucial for minimizing misunderstandings with the tax authorities and ensuring compliance with regulations associated with the wv it-101v form.
When and Where to Submit the West Virginia Employer's Income Tax Withheld Form
Employers must be aware of the submission deadlines for the West Virginia Employer's Income Tax Withheld Form to avoid penalties. The form should be submitted according to the payment schedule provided by the state, typically quarterly or annually, depending on the size of the business.
Completed forms can be sent electronically or through traditional mail, depending on employer preferences. Understanding both submission methods ensures that all deadlines are met to report the correct wv income tax withheld effectively.

Who needs to file the West Virginia Employer's Income Tax Withheld Form?
Employers who withhold state income tax from their employees' wages in West Virginia are required to file this form. It's essential for compliance with state tax laws.
What is the deadline for submitting the form?
The form must be submitted by the due date specified for the tax period ending. Employers should check the West Virginia State Tax Department's guidelines for specific deadlines.
What methods can I use to submit the form?
The form can be submitted by mail to the West Virginia State Tax Department or electronically, depending on the submission options available to you. Verify the latest submission guidelines for your method of preference.
What supporting documents do I need to file this form?
Typically, you'll need employee wage records and the total amount of state taxes withheld. Keep these documents handy before starting to fill out the form.
What are common mistakes to avoid when filling out the form?
Ensure that all fields are completed accurately, particularly your employer account number and total tax withheld. Double-check your entries to prevent errors that could delay processing.
How long will it take for the form to be processed?
Processing times can vary, but it's advisable to allow several weeks for the West Virginia State Tax Department to process your submission. Check with them for precise timelines.
Is notarization required for this form?
No, the West Virginia Employer's Income Tax Withheld Form does not require notarization. Ensure the form is fully completed and submitted in accordance with guidelines.
